Bookroo's summary

In the Jungle of Nool, Horton the elephant hears a faint cry from a speck of dust. Inside lies Who-ville, a tiny world in peril. As others doubt its existence, Horton must rally to protect the unseen Whos. With the fate of an entire city hanging in the balance, can Horton convince others to believe in the invisible? This tale of courage and compassion shows that even the smallest voice can make a difference. Will Horton’s determination be enough to save Who-ville from destruction?

From the publisher

A city of Whos on a speck of dust are threatened with destruction until the smallest Who of all helps convince Horton’s friends that Whos really exist. Reissue.
